The History of the Old Fashioned

The Old Fashioned is one of the oldest known cocktails, dating back to the early 1800s. Originally referred to simply as a “whiskey cocktail,” it was a straightforward mix of spirits, sugar, water, and bitters. Over time, as bartenders began experimenting with new ingredients, purists started requesting their drinks made the “old-fashioned way,” giving rise to the name we know today. Ingredients for the Perfect Bulleit Old Fashioned

Crafting a Bulleit Old Fashioned requires only a few ingredients, but each one plays a crucial role in achieving the perfect balance of flavors. The essentials include:

  • 2 oz Bulleit Bourbon – The foundation of the cocktail, providing depth and character.
  • 1 sugar cube or ½ teaspoon of simple syrup – Adds sweetness to balance the bourbon’s spice.
  • 2–3 dashes of Angostura bitters – Introduces aromatic complexity and enhances the whiskey’s natural flavors.
  • Orange peel – Adds a citrus aroma and a touch of brightness.
  • Ice – Chills the drink and slightly dilutes it for a smoother finish.
    These simple ingredients, when combined with care, create a cocktail that is both timeless and satisfying.

How to Make a Bulleit Old Fashioned

To make a Bulleit Old Fashioned, start by placing a sugar cube in a mixing glass and adding a few dashes of bitters. Muddle gently until the sugar dissolves, then add a splash of water to help blend the flavors. Pour in the Bulleit Bourbon and stir with ice until the mixture is well chilled. Strain the cocktail into a rocks glass over a large ice cube to maintain temperature without excessive dilution. Express the oils from an orange peel over the drink by twisting it gently, then drop it into the glass as a garnish. The result is a beautifully balanced cocktail that highlights the bourbon’s bold character while maintaining the Old Fashioned’s signature simplicity.

Variations of the Bulleit Old Fashioned

While the classic recipe is timeless, there are several variations that allow for creativity and personalization. For a sweeter twist, substitute the sugar cube with maple syrup or honey. To add a smoky dimension, use Bulleit Rye instead of Bulleit Bourbon, which introduces a sharper spice and peppery finish. Some bartenders also experiment with flavored bitters, such as orange or chocolate, to enhance the drink’s complexity. For a modern touch, garnish with a Luxardo cherry or a flamed orange peel to intensify the aroma. Each variation maintains the essence of the Old Fashioned while offering a unique flavor experience tailored to individual preferences.

Pairing the Bulleit Old Fashioned with Food

The Bulleit Old Fashioned pairs beautifully with a variety of foods, making it a versatile choice for any occasion. Its bold, slightly sweet flavor complements savory dishes like grilled steak, smoked ribs, or roasted nuts. The cocktail’s citrus and spice notes also pair well with rich desserts such as dark chocolate cake or pecan pie. For a lighter pairing, try it with charcuterie or aged cheeses, which balance the bourbon’s warmth with creamy textures and salty flavors.
